Will we truly wait 50,000 years on the Day of Gathering (Yawm al-Mahshar)? And will the duration of a year be the same as its current duration? How will we endure this period without food or drink? What is the wisdom behind this waiting? And how can one avoid it to enter Paradise directly?
People's conditions in the Great Assembly (Yawm al-Hashr) will vary according to their conditions in this world. The waiting period of fifty thousand years is specifically for disbelievers, hypocrites, and criminals, as a form of torment for them. As for the believers, it will be lightened for them, to the extent that it will be easier for them than an obligatory prayer. Enduring this period without water and food is possible in the Hereafter because its affairs are not to be measured by those of this world. To avoid the horrors of the Day of Judgment, a person should strive to acquire the characteristics of the people of Paradise, so as to enter it without reckoning or punishment.
